<p>Navigation path: <code class="code codeInline" spellcheck="false" tabindex="0">Live View > Tab: Desktop</code></p><h2 data-id="purpose">Purpose</h2><p>Screen Sharing allows you to see what your customer sees, therefore provides you with visual context. Screen Sharing can be started with just a click (no downloads or installations) and is able to transfer desktop applications or whole screens.</p><h2 data-id="feature-description">Feature description</h2><div class="embedExternal embedImage display-large float-none">

<p></p><p><br></p><h2 data-id="overview-of-live-sessions">Overview of live sessions</h2><p>In <em>Live View</em> you find yourself an overview of all currently active Screen Sharing sessions on your website. With every session, some additional information is displayed:</p><ul><li>Status</li><li>The status (the most left column) is green, when the visitor is currently active on your website and blue, when the visitor has your website opened as a tab or in another browser window, but is currently doing something else than actively browsing your site.</li><li>Session Id</li><li>The <code class="code codeInline" spellcheck="false" tabindex="0">Session Id</code> is the unique number to identify a user among all your current website visitors.</li><li>Name</li><li>Shows where the user is currently on your page.</li><li>Device</li><li>Shows the device the customer is using.</li><li>Location</li><li>Shows location of user.</li></ul><p>📌<strong>Note: </strong>To make use of this feature, it requires a special configuration</p>
